How Much Should I Feed My Golden Retriever Puppy

A Golden Retriever puppy will have to be fed three meals a day until he is six months old, at which time you can feed him twice a day. Meal size can vary from one puppy to the next, but the average three-month-old Golden puppy will eat two cups of food a day. At this time, you should divide the food into three meals and serve it in the morning, noon, and evening.

Feeding Amounts By The Puppys Age

The following amounts are suggested by many golden retriever breeders and other knowledgeable people:

  • Two-month-old puppy should be fed about 1 ½ cups per day
  • Three-month-old puppy should be fed about 2 cups per day
  • Four-month-old puppy should be fed about 2 ½ cups per day
  • Five-to-six-month-old puppy should be fed about 3 cups per day
  • Six-to-seven-month-old male puppy should be fed about 3 ½ to 4 cups per day
  • Eight-month-old puppy should be adjusted depending on his growth.

Throughout his first two years, while heâs growing, the amount of food you feed will have to be modified depending on his growth and growth spurts.

Overfeeding will result not only in him becoming overweight but it will also make him grow too fast.

Periodicallyeven weekly test whether you can still feel his ribs without them protruding.

Another gauge regarding when to increase his food allotment is if heâs finishing all of his kibble at two out of three meals. You can then increase the amount he eats.

You should also feed his last meal of the day at least 90 minutes before his bed time so that he can digest his food and potty before bed.

Donât give him any supplements unless your vet says to do so.

A well-balanced, high-quality food should provide all the nutrients he requires.

Golden puppies require a formula made for large-breed dogs.

You donât want your pup to grow too fast and suffer health problems. Puppy formulas for large-breed dogs regulate their growth.

Golden Retriever Calorie Requirements

Golden Retrievers generally range in weight between 55 and 75 pounds. Based on the average weight of this breed, the National Research Council of the National Academies recommends between 989 and 1,272 calories daily for sedentary Golden Retrievers and between 1,353 and 1,740 calories per day for active Goldens.

Pregnant and nursing Goldens may require 2 to 4 times the calories of a normal healthy adult Golden as the mothers energy requirements increase after delivery and during lactation.

As your Goldie gets older he will become less active and will need fewer calories to stay on his ideal weight. Your pooch will be considered a senior when he is eight years old, so make sure to tweak his diet around this age.

An older Golden Retriever will need around 900 calories per day served in two equally spaced meals. However, if your senior dog needs to lose some weight, you will have to put him on a diet and lower his calorie intake.

You should talk with your vet and see if there is a need to transition your pooch to senior dog food at this point or not. Food for older dogs has fewer calories and is supplemented with glucosamine and vitamins that are beneficial for older dogs. However, many seniors continue to eat regular food without any side effects, but you should check just in case you need to change his diet.

Best Dog Food For Puppies

The nutritional needs of dogs vary throughout their life. Puppies have different nutritional needs than adult dogs, and senior dogs have their own nutritional considerations. Most dog food companies carry specially formulated puppy foods for each stage of a dogs life, making it easier to narrow down your choices. If you are concerned about which is the best dog food for your dogs life stage, consult your veterinarian to see what stage food is appropriate for your dog.

Your puppy requires a different nutrient balance than an adult dog. This is especially true for large breeds. Feeding a large breed puppy food can help, as their growth needs to be monitored carefully to prevent bone and joint problems. Other puppies do well on both puppy food and food labeled for all life stages. The best food for your puppy depends on your puppys size and breed. Always consult your veterinarian for recommendations on puppy feeding, and advice on how to switch puppies to adult dog food.

Best Dog Food For Golden Retriever Puppies With Food Allergies

While reputable breeders make every effort to guard against puppy food allergies, you just cant completely control a puppys luck.

Identifying which ingredients trigger a pups food allergies can be a lengthy process of trial, error and elimination.

Your vet is likely to recommend that you start by adjusting your puppy to a limited ingredient diet.

These simple recipes are as gentle as possible on your puppys digestive and immune systems.

They can also be a good bet for stressed new puppies that are experiencing temporary tummy troubles.

I Was Told That Dogs Cannot Digest Carbohydrates Is This True

To meet their energy needs, dogs have evolved to use proteins and fats as their primary energy sources, but they can also use carbohydrates for energy. The fact that the dogs digestive system produces enzymes that are specific for digesting starches and sugars shows that they are capable of digesting carbohydrates. However, complex carbohydrates such as grains are more digestible when they are cooked.

So How Do You Choose The Best Food For Your Golden Retriever

In a recent 2019 FDA dog food update about grain-free dog food that contained legume seeds, lentils, potatoes or peas as main ingredients, dilated cardiomyopathy in dogs was linked to grain-free dog food formulas.

Dilated cardiomyopathy is becoming more common in dogs on grain-free diets that as a breed are not predisposed to DCM. This includes the Golden Retriever!

What Should You Add To Kibble

3 GOLDEN RETRIEVER PUPPY DOGS FEEDING ROUTINE!

In most cases, wet puppy food is not designed to provide complete and balanced nutrition in the same way as with dry kibble puppy food.

However, there can be some cases where feeding wet puppy food is advisable, either as a kibble topper or on its own.

One such case might be if your puppy is recovering from an illness or a procedure and doesnt have much appetite.

Wet food is quite palatable.

Wet food can also add more moisture to your puppys diet to make sure she stays well-hydrated.

Wet puppy food can be a tasty treat to liven up mealtimes. Weve reviewed our favorite dry and wet foods for Golden Retriever puppies here.

You can also add scraps such as meat, scrambled organic eggs, organic vegetables and fruits, canned pumpkin for healthy digestion, or probiotics such as yogurt.
